Episode 278 - Back-to-School Chaos

Episode 278 - Back-to-School Chaos21 aug52 min

In this episode, Josh and Chris kick off the school-year season with news, stories, and a CyberNut interview. They dive into federal guidance from the U.S. Department of Education on screen time and edtech procurement - recreational vs. instructional tech, evaluating products by outcomes and instructional value (not just screen minutes), and asking vendors for evidence of effectiveness and implementation support.

They also talk E-Rate and urge listeners to comment before the October 13th deadline.

Then, Josh and Chris trade back-to-school chaos stories - sticky smartboards, broken fobs, last-minute device orders, and a widespread phishing campaign that’s been compromising accounts.

Finally, the episode includes an interview with Frank Murray, CTO of Belton ISD, about CyberNut - a K12–focused cybersecurity platform.
